Transaction 29680fb672542123697dee88b1e42a7fe8927bc11c930bec2e0aee145cfe4a3c
1 Input
1 Output
-
29680fb672542123697dee88b1e42a7fe8927bc11c930bec2e0aee145cfe4a3c:0
- value
- 410788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 505762abb42bbf04d5620a23b64db1629cf3e8ed OP_EQUAL
- address
- 391pfY4yMDTZ8xBgeeWS6ZnyseNp3o6JPq